It doesn't matter who the best player is. This is a team where there are several guys who are close in talent. Zach, Curry & Lee are at the top for me. Then you have Steph, Jamal & Nate. Behind them you have guys on the rise like Balk and Chan. I think this is a team that's gonna be more along the lines of Utah, Chi, GS and Detroit. Teams that aren't super top heavy with stars, but have good talent depth all the way thru.

The Knicks don't suck, they just need to continue to develop the chemsitry as the season moves along. The more these guys play together, the better they're gonna get. By the end of the year I think our upside is higher than a lot of teams in the East. Wash can't get any better than what they've been. Cleve won't be any better and might be worse. I didn't expect the Cavs to have so many roster problems and I think it will affect them early on. Miami is too old where it counts. NJ will be better from day one, but I think they are pretty much what they're gonna be. The best guy they have is inconsistent. VC is the one guy that can raise his level of play to the highest levels. I just don't know how much of that he has in him. Three 7 games series at that level seems like too much for him. I don't trust Kidds stamina or RJ's consistency in terms of raising the bar in the playoffs. Even tho Boston may not be deep, when it comes to playoff time they have 3 guys who I think can raise the bar even higher and that's what will make them tough in the playoffs. On any given night at least 2 of them will likely be on.
